Safaricom
Safaricom of Kenya is the most important IPO in the country in 2008 and is expected to raise 50 billion Kenyan shillings (or about US$ 763 million) through a 25% stake being sold to the public.

Safaricom is said to be the most profitable company in East Africa. Safaricom is a joint-venture between Vodafone of the UK and state-run Kenya Telecom.

The number of mobile-phone users in Kenya more than doubled last year to 11.4 million and is expected to continue to grow rapidly.

East African Breweries
East African Breweries Limited brews, bottles and sells beer. The company also manufactures and sells glass products. East African Breweries Ltd, sells its products locally and internationally.

Bamburi Cement
Bamburi Cement Limited primarily manufactures and sells cement. The company's wholly owned subsidiary, Baobab Farm Limited, manages a nature park and rehabilitates Bamburi Cement's spent quarries by establishing forestry and aquaculture ventures.

KenGen
Kenya Electricity Generating Company Limited manages all public power generation facilities in Kenya. The company utilizes various sources to generate electricity ranging from hydro, geothermal, thermal and wind

Kenya Airways
Kenya Airways is the national airline of Kenya and is know by its tagline: 'The Pride of Africa' Through its hub in Nairobi, the airline provides one of the best networks and connections in Africa. Kenya Airlines belongs to 'Flying Blue' the frequent flyer programme of KLM - AirFrance.

Nations Media Group
Nations Media Group has operations in publishing, printing and newspaper distribution as well as television and radio broadcasting. Nation Media Group has subsidiaries in Tanzania and Uganda and also publishes magazines for the East African region.

Mumias Sugar
Mumias Sugar Company Limited engages in the manufacturing and selling of sugar. The company also provides management and support services to sugar cane out-growers. Mumias' sugar plantations and factories are located in the town of Mumias, Kenya.
